Materials Data on EuH3Pd by Materials Project
EuPdH3 is (Cubic) Perovskite structured and crystallizes in the cubic Pm-3m space group. The structure is three-dimensional. Eu is bonded to twelve equivalent H atoms to form EuH12 cuboctahedra that share corners with twelve equivalent EuH12 cuboctahedra, faces with six equivalent EuH12 cuboctahedra, and faces with eight equivalent PdH6 octahedra. All Eu–H bond lengths are 2.71 Å. Pd is bonded to six equivalent H atoms to form PdH6 octahedra that share corners with six equivalent PdH6 octahedra and faces with eight equivalent EuH12 cuboctahedra. The corner-sharing octahedral tilt angles are 0°. All Pd–H bond lengths are 1.92 Å. H is bonded to four equivalent Eu and two equivalent Pd atoms to form a mixture of face, edge, and corner-sharing HEu4Pd2 octahedra. The corner-sharing octahedra tilt angles range from 0–60°.
